Position Summary:
The Events Manager will participate/coordinate/supervise in the implementation of event planning/coordination process and activities at First National Bank Arena (FNB Arena)
Duties & Responsibilities:
Interacts with and maintain rapport with clients, their associates and service providers
Guide clients in preparation of their events in regards to facility rules and regulations
Assist in deadline schedules relative to event diagrams, floor plans, set up specifications/requirements, insurance requirements, and other relevant event details
Maintains high level of communication with clients/customers before, during and after their event
Responds to clients/customers requests, concerns or issues
Serve as Manager on Duty when requested
Attends appropriate meetings, organizational and other event and facility meetings in support of venue operations
Provide budget/cost analysis of event to clients/customers and other FNB Arena staff
Reports to the Director of FNB Arena
Secures/coordinates pertinent event information including but not limited to:Physical set up
Audio/Visual Needs
Staffing Requirements
Ticketing/i.e. Box Office Information
Settlement/Billing Information
Creates and Distributes Event Information to FNB Arena personnel and Contracted Services as needed
Other duties as assigned
Knowledge/Skills/Abilities:
Knowledge of Venue Management and Event Production
Must have excellent organizational, planning, and communication skills (written and verbal)
Ability to prioritize multiple tasks/projects
Demonstrate problem-solving skills
Possess a professional appearance, work ethic, and integrity
Must possess quality computer skills
Preferred to possess a valid driver’s license
Ability to understand and create CAD Drawings for events
*If individual is familiar with CAD Drawings but needs additional training, FNB Arena will provide training. Individual must be willing to be trained and become capable of producing CAD Drawings
CAD drawing experience is a PLUS
